Noel Gallagher Debuts Brand New ‘Wandering Star’ In Auckland

by Paul Cashmere on November 9, 2019

in News

Noel Gallagher has given Auckland the first listen to his new song ‘Wandering Star’.

“You won’t know this song because it’s a new song,” he said introducing ‘Wandering Star’.

Noel Gallagher is touring with U2 on their The Joshua Tree tour. U2 played their first show of the year in Auckland last night (8 November 2019).

Noel Gallagher setlist, Auckland, 9 November 2019

Holy Mountain (from Who Built The Moon, 2017)
It’s a Beautiful World (from Who Built The Moon, 2017)
This Is the Place (from This Is The Place ep, 2019)
Rattling Rose (from Black Star Dancing ep, 2019)
Black Star Dancing (from Black Star Dancing ep, 2019)
Wondering Star (new)
Wonderwall (from (What’s The Story) Morning Glory, 1995)
Stop Crying Your Heart Out (from Heathen Chemistry, 2002)
Half the World Away (from The Masterplan, 1998)
Don’t Look Back in Anger (from (What’s The Story) Morning Glory, 1995)
All You Need Is Love (The Beatles cover)
